Os digo cómo comprar una fuente de alimentación buena y barata para PC

No se trata de "probar" sino de definir. No es lo mismo tener un intérprete (microprograma) que ejecute las instrucciones en código máquina, que que éstas sean ejecutadas directamente por el hardware, en cuyo caso el nivel 1 no existiría.

Nivel 0 - hardware (circuitos lógicos)
Nivel 1 - microprograma (intérprete de las instrucciones del nivel 2)
Nivel 2 - lenguaje máquina
 
Ha cambiado el diseño de las 3 en menor o mayor medida, y más si incluimos la virtualización (máquinas virtuales de nivel 2).
 
Pues cambio el Z80 por el 8086. ¿Para tí es lo mismo un 8086 que un Core i7? roto2
 
Una vez más, estás confundiendo el nivel de lenguaje máquina con los niveles inferiores (hardware y microprograma/hipervisor de nivel 1). Ahí si que ha habido cambios significativos entre los 808X i los Core iX. Y ARM no pertenece al mundo PC. roto2
 
A mi juicio, tu error es llamar (al menos de manera exclusiva) "arquitectura" al nivel de lenguaje máquina, cuando debajo de él existen otros niveles. Un emulador, escrito pongamos en C, puede ser una "implementación" de ese lenguaje máquina, pero obviamente no es una arquitectura.
 
Volver